Wincen Santoso is a New York and Indonesia-qualified attorney and a fellow of the Chartered Institute of Arbitrators.
He has represented both the sovereign state, the Government of Indonesia, as well as multinational corporations among other sizeable companies.
Wincen represents companies in numerous investigations and enforcement actions. He has represented clients before various law enforcement agencies and before trial and appellate courts in Indonesia including the Supreme Court of Indonesia.
Wincen also has substantial international commercial arbitration experiences. He has represented clients in arbitration proceedings conducted under the auspices of the International Chamber of Commerce (ICC), the Singapore International Arbitration Centre (SIAC), and the Indonesian Domestic Arbitration Centre (BANI).
He has also spoken at the SIAC, the ICC, the Law Society of Singapore, and the Indonesian Advocates Association (PERADI). His writings have been published in major publications such as the International Financial Law Review and the Lexis Nexis.
